Domino 9 und frühere Versionen > Entwicklung

Win-API sleep bringt Fehler

(1/1)

g202e:
Habe mal eine Frage zu einem mir doch sehr unbekannten Komplex: In einer Datenbank, welche ich ein wenig umbauen soll, gibt es eine Scriptbibliothek, in der (aus welchen Gründen auch immer) folgender Code in der Deklaration steht:
Declare Sub Sleep Lib "kernel32" (Byval dwMilliseconds As Long)
(zur Veranschaulichung habe ich mal einen Screenshot der Declarations angehängt --> s.u.)

Nachdem ich diese Scriptbibliothek im Designer angeschaut hatte und wieder schließen wollte kam (ohne jegliche Änderung meinerseits!) eine Fehlermeldung:
"Sendkeys_Library: (Declarations): (9): Unexpected: Sleep; Expected: Identifier"

Habe mal kurz "gegoogelt" und u. a. dies gefunden: http://www.vbarchiv.net/vbapi/Sleep.php
Demzufolge hat mein unbekannter Entwicklerkollege ja alles richtig gemacht. Wieso kriege ich jetzt den Fehler und wie kann ich das beheben?

eknori:
Sleep ist in R5 bereits als Funktion enthalten; kommentiere die Declare Zeile aus, dann sollte das i.O.sein

Ulrich

g202e:
Danke eknori.
Speichern klappt nun natürlich; ob der Code auch funzt werde ich dann noch merken.
Was mich allerdings wundert: an der Datenbank wurde zuletzt mit einem 6er-Designer gebastelt; wenn aber "Sleep" in der 5er Version integriert ist, wurde es dann in Ln6 wieder entfernt? Warum?

Navigation

[0] Themen-Index

Zur normalen Ansicht wechseln